Item Description
8-7/8x9.5" sheet of trimmed vellum has pen and ink original art by John Holmstrom, an American Underground cartoonist and writer, known for providing the illustrations for The Ramones' albums "Rocket To Russia" (back cover) and "Road To Ruin" (front cover) as well as serving as the founding editor of "Punk" magazine. Holmstrom's art became the visual representation of the punk era, his work appearing in "The Village Voice, Heavy Metal, Spin" and "High Times" among other publications. Art was created for the "First Annual Sleaze Convention" booklet in 1976 and depicts "Punk" co-founder (and former "Spin" editor) Legs McNeil and Holmstrom, who were invited as special guests. The event was held in Wilmington, DE in Sept. 1976. McNeil is depicted holding a copy of the "Psychotic Issue" of "Punk" while Holmstrom is shown firing a dart gun in the air wearing a black leather jacket over a "Punk" t-shirt. A slingshot is seen protruding from his back pocket. Holmstrom has signed at bottom, adding "'76" date. Art has some white correctional fluid touch-ups and vellum has tanned w/age. Sheet has some scattered handling wear w/pin hole near top center. Archival tape repair on reverse to 1" tear at top right. Sheet is Fine overall, but art remains clean and Exc. Holmstrom's original art for the cover to "Punk" #1 from 1975 (from the Kurtzman Estate) sold for $19,120 at auction in 2014 as his art from the classic punk era rarely comes up for sale.
